The Imaging Alliance Formed to Represent Needs of Rapidly Changing Industry, Merges Critical Assets of PMDA and PMAI Organizations
(firmenpresse) - WOODBURY, NY -- (Marketwired) -- 07/27/16 -- The PhotoImaging Manufacturers and Distributors Association (PMDA) today announced the formation of a new industry association, . The organization brings together critical assets of two venerable photo-industry trade associations: PMDA, formed in 1934, and the Photo Marketing Association International (PMAI), founded in 1928. The Imaging Alliance will more efficiently and holistically represent the evolving needs of an industry that has seen dramatic change in the last decade, including the rise of new and highly innovative companies in image-based businesses.
A non-profit organization dedicated to developing and advancing the imaging industry through education, events, philanthropic activities, industry research, and more, The Imaging Alliance will continue to support acclaimed initiatives of both associations. These include PMDA''s "Portraits of Love" series, providing professional photographic services to those in need; PMDA''s "Saluting Photographers Who Give Back," an annual event celebrating photographers who use their talents, passion and the power of imaging to help others. It will offer primary and secondary research reports and findings to its members, as PMAI has done in the past; leverage PMAI''s existing and significant web content; and continue conferences such as the acclaimed PMAI "Innovation Now" industry summit.
PMDA President Jim Malcolm, CEO of Xiality Group, now serves as president of the new organization, and PMDA Executive Director Jerry Grossman, editor in chief and editorial director of Digital Imaging Reporter, now serves as executive director of The Imaging Alliance. Gabrielle Mullinax of Fullerton Photographics, Inc., who was PMAI president, will become an advisor to The Imaging Alliance board.

Current PMDA and PMAI members, in good standing, will automatically become members of the Imaging Alliance for the remainder of 2016. The Imaging Alliance is openly soliciting new members from the growing spectrum of companies offering hardware, software, online services, and applications as well as from retailers, photographers and media representatives who service the imaging industry.
